Example 1 - System Set-up
This example assigns the system filter parameters, error limits and enables the automatic error shut-off.
Instruction Interpretation
KP 10
Set proportional gain
KD 100
Set damping
KI 1
Set integral
OE 1
Set error off
ER 1000
Set error limit

Example 3 - Position Interrogation
The position of the A axis may be interrogated with the instruction
TPA Tell
position
which returns the position of the main encoder.
The position error, which is the difference between the commanded position and the actual position
can be interrogated by the instructions
